Sefton Rural District

Sefton was a rural district in Lancashire, England from 1894 to 1932. It was created by the Local Government Act 1894 based on West Derby rural sanitary district. It included the following parishes: * Aintree * Croxteth Park (to Liverpool in 1928) * Fazakerley (to Liverpool in 1905) * (split 1905 to Orrell which became part of Bootle, and Ford, which remained in Sefton RD) * Ince Blundell * Kirkby (transferred to Whiston Rural District in 1922) * Lunt * Netherton * Sefton * Thornton * (to Liverpool in 1928)
